Merritt v. LeBlanc

Merritt v. LeBlanc

On credibility grounds the Claimant established ownership of Georgia by evidence of arranging purchase, paying veterinary bills and care; Defendant contributed only $250 to purchase and intentionally withheld the dog, constituting conversion; claimant awarded immediate possession, conversion damages ($100) and costs ($230.70), with a $250 set-off resulting in net payment of $80.70 by the Defendant to the Claimant.

  1. 1 Which party entitled to possession of the dog Georgia?
  2. 2 Whether the Defendant committed the tort of conversion
  3. 3 Whether compensation should be awarded for expenses relating to the dog
